The Eddy County Commissioner's Court voted to award RFP 2504 (inmate meal services) to Summit Food Services after county staff reported an evaluation that rated Summit higher than other bidders.

Tanya Lopez presented the RFP 2504 scoring results on behalf of the detention department, saying the county received two responsive proposals after issuing the RFP on March 10, 2025. Lopez recommended awarding the contract to Summit Food Services based on evaluation scores and other factors.

A motion to award the contract to Summit was made and seconded; the clerk recorded affirmative votes and the motion carried. During discussion a commissioner clarified that the current provider is Trinity Services Group and staff confirmed that contract terms with Summit were still being negotiated.

The court approved the award; staff said they would finalize contract negotiations and return contract documents for execution. No contract was signed at the meeting and staff emphasized that specific contract terms remain under negotiation.
